Ilsan Lake Park

Let's talk about Ilsan Lake Park, guys. This isn't just any park; it’s like the Central Park of Ilzan, only with a Korean twist. Ilsan Lake Park is one of the largest artificial lakes in Asia, offering a vast and beautiful green space for visitors to enjoy. The park spans over 75 acres, providing ample room for leisurely strolls, picnics, and outdoor activities. With its stunning lake views, meticulously landscaped gardens, and diverse range of recreational facilities, Ilsan Lake Park is a popular destination for both locals and tourists alike. The park is home to a variety of themed gardens, each showcasing a unique collection of plants and flowers. From the traditional Korean garden to the exotic rose garden, there's something to captivate every visitor. The gardens are carefully maintained and designed to provide a visually stunning and immersive experience. In addition to its beautiful gardens, Ilsan Lake Park offers a wide range of recreational facilities. Visitors can rent bicycles and explore the park's scenic trails, or take a leisurely boat ride on the lake. There are also numerous playgrounds, sports fields, and picnic areas, making it a great place for families to spend the day. How to Get to Ilzan

Alright, so Ilzan sounds amazing, right? But how do you actually get there? Getting to Ilzan is easier than you might think, guys! It's well-connected to Seoul and other major cities, making it a breeze to visit. Whether you prefer the convenience of public transportation or the flexibility of driving, there are plenty of options to choose from. One of the most popular ways to get to Ilzan is by subway. The Seoul Metropolitan Subway system extends to Ilzan, providing a direct and convenient connection to the city center. You can take Line 3 to various stations in Ilzan, including Juyeop, Jeongbalsan, and Madu. The subway is a great option for those who want to avoid traffic and enjoy a comfortable ride. Another option is to take a bus to Ilzan. Numerous bus lines connect Seoul and other major cities to Ilzan, offering a convenient and affordable way to travel. You can find bus schedules and routes online or at major bus terminals. If you prefer to drive, Ilzan is easily accessible by car. The city is located near several major highways, making it a convenient destination for those who are driving from Seoul or other parts of Korea. However, be aware that traffic can be heavy during peak hours, so plan your trip accordingly. Once you arrive in Ilzan, getting around is easy. The city has a well-developed public transportation system, including buses and subways. You can also use taxis or ride-sharing services to get around.
